Paralegal Assistant
Popular Inc. 4.5
Legal extern job in San Juan, PR
Company: Popular Workplace Type: On-site Paralegal Assistant Job Type Full Time Opportunity General Description Provides support primarily to attorneys; conduct legal and documentary research, including tracking changes in laws and regulations, draft memorandum, summaries, and other relevant documents necessary to accomplish tasks and assist in obtaining and compiling, analyzing and monitoring statistical data from various sources. Will work in a hands-on capacity to identify, preserve, collect, and analyze electronically stored information. Offer support to lawyers in litigation cases, including appearing as a witness in court.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
* Evaluate cases before referring an attorney to ensure that all documentation is accurate and complete.
* Organize and manage physical and digital documentation: Review and analyze legal documents, such as: contracts, loan documents, deeds, powers of attorney, and affidavits. Document the follow-up and status of the assigned case in the Bank's different systems.
* Prepare communications and legal documents: interrogatories, payment agreements.
* Interact with and support outside counsel in the process of collecting and analyzing evidence.
* Visit law firms for case analysis and review case development if necessary.
* Locate and develop relevant information for a legal case.
* Prepare reports and analyses as requested.
* Answer calls from colleagues and clients about ongoing cases.
* Perform administrative functions of answering the phone, serving clients, preparing letters, coordinating payment agreements, meeting with attorneys for case discussions, and attending hearings or trials as a representative of the Bank.
* Investigate and enforce applicable law as necessary.
* Handle draft letters, legal memoranda, model documents, and other related matters.
* Provide support to the Supervisor in handling audit requests, evaluations, updates of internal procedures, among others.

Job Summary:
This position will be occupied by a highly qualified and highly motivated attorney to focus on
litigation of national multi-district cases and catastrophic single event cases involving consumer
products and/or medical devices. Specifically, the attorney will be responsible for evaluating
merits of potential cases, significant client contact, and managing a sizable docket. Additional
responsibilities may include providing relevant research, drafting complex legal memorandum,
and other aspects of the discovery process. The Mass Tort Intake Attorney works as part of a
strategic team, working on the firm's largest and most complex cases.
Essential Job Functions:
General client intake, including daily client communication.
Drafting claim submission and plaintiff fact sheets
Drafting client correspondence.
Maintaining client information databases.
Document review and reaching out to clients for missing information.
Order and organize medical records.
Manage and direct an assigned team of intake specialists.
Periodic reports and updates to senior management.
Maintain the mass tort docket calendar
Maintain daily organization of a high-volume docket.
Document, organize, and prepare a file for submission.
Additional projects, as assigned.
